Originally Posted by scycle2020
Thats interesting because my dealer told me they may have early spring build available and that the final specs would have to be in my beginning of 2015. What gives????
This is probably incorrect- at this time Porsche has not decided on production amounts past the calendar year 2014. I'm guessing they want to gauge interest in the upcoming RS release before committing to how many GT3's they build.

That being said, as of now ( 8:30pm pacific time) there are only a little over 80 remaining GT3 changeable allocations in the entire US, at all dealerships. That is NOT a lot of cars for 202 dealers...

It is obviously just speculation, but personally I think this is the time to snag the GT3. I have a hunch the RS's are going to be VERY hard to come by... I have heard rumours that a LARGE portion of the 918 buyers are planning to exercise their VIP status to secure orders before even the dealers get them. There is a good chance that many dealers will have only 1 allocation or none at all.
